Questions & Answers
Q: What sets the Mercedes GLB apart from other small SUVs in terms of design?
While most small SUVs have sleek and sporty designs, the GLB stands out with its chunky, Tonka toy-like styling which gives it a more capable and rugged appearance.
Q: What are the practical features of the GLB's interior?
The GLB offers increased rear legroom, with backseat passengers having the option to recline their seats. Additionally, the back seats can slide forward and backward, allowing for more legroom or a larger boot space. The GLB also offers optional third-row seating for additional passengers.
Q: What is the expected price range for the Mercedes GLB?
Although the price has not been confirmed, it is expected that the GLB will cost slightly less than £40,000. However, a top of the range 7-seater model with additional options can easily exceed £50,000.
Q: Does the GLB have off-road capabilities?
While not a full-fledged off-roader, the GLB has short front and rear overhangs that can handle steep inclines. It also offers an option for permanent four-wheel drive with an off-road mode for improved traction and includes features like descent control for descending steep hills.
